Can't install "ChmodBPF.pkg" or "Add Wireshark to the system path.pkg" on M1 MacBook Air Monterey without Rosetta 2
Summary
Trying to run the Install ChmodBPF.pkg or the "Add Wireshark to the system path.pkg" launches the installer and shows a popup saying that Rosetta 2 needs to be installed. However the Wireshark application runs fine without Rosetta using version 3.6.0.
Steps to reproduce
Try launching the "Install ChmodBPF.pkg" on an ARM MacBook without Rosetta 2 installed.
What is the current bug behavior?
Prompted to install Rosetta 2.
What is the expected correct behavior?
Installer should run. Since the installer just executes a script it should be able to run on ARM macs without Rosetta installed.
Build information
3.6.0 (v3.6.0-0-g3a34e44d02c9)
Compiled (64-bit) using Clang 12.0.5 (clang-1205.0.22.11), with Qt 5.15.3, with
libpcap, without POSIX capabilities, with GLib 2.68.4, with zlib 1.2.11, with
Lua 5.2.4, with GnuTLS 3.6.15 and PKCS #11 support, with Gcrypt 1.8.7, with MIT
Kerberos, with MaxMind DB resolver, with nghttp2 1.39.2, with brotli, with LZ4,
with Zstandard, with Snappy, with libxml2 2.9.9, with libsmi 0.4.8, with
QtMultimedia, with automatic updates using Sparkle, with SpeexDSP (using system
library), with Minizip.
Running on macOS 12.0.1, build 21A559 (Darwin 21.1.0), with 16384 MB of physical
memory, with GLib 2.68.4, with zlib 1.2.11, with Qt 5.15.3, with libpcap 1.9.1,
with c-ares 1.15.0, with GnuTLS 3.6.15, with Gcrypt 1.8.7, with nghttp2 1.39.2,
with brotli 1.0.9, with LZ4 1.9.2, with Zstandard 1.4.2, with libsmi 0.4.8, with
dark display mode, without HiDPI, with LC_TYPE=C, binary plugins supported (21
loaded).